Wendell state forest is a hidden gem. The forest is huge and mostly intact from more than 50 years of no logging. Yes, DCR did log a big chunk of woods there. It should serve as an example of Boston centric natural resource Mgt.

★★★★★ — Wakoluk , May 2021

I hiked through on the New England Trail (former M&M trail) and the park was beautiful! The porta potty was very clean and appreciated, and I slept great in the shelter, listening to the babbling brook in front of the shelter. I'll definitely come back again!

★★★★★ — Chris , Aug 2018

This forest is huge. Miles of hiking trails and some really great dirt roads for jogging or biking. 2 beautiful ponds, unfortunately swimming is not allowed, but lots of picnic areas with tables and charcoal grills.

★★★★★ — Michael , Jul 2024

Just found this great state park cruising around w the dogs looking for a new place and love it. They have a great combo of trails and roads very extensive because place is big. Plus they allow snowmobiling and have two small ponds for kayaking/swimming. Bring the bug juice as with any forest there are bugs.

★★★★★ — Cudaguy74 , Aug 2021
